Step-by-step explanation:

A fraction is a number which represents a part of a whole and is written as a/b, where a is the numerator and b is the denominator. The denominator of the fraction 2/3 means that the whole is divided into 3 equal parts.

In this case, we have 2 parts out of the 3 equal parts.
